Reduce taxes on Private institutions! Nkumba VC urges govt ahead of Silver Jubilee celebrations

Vice Chancellor of Nkumba University, Prof. Wilson Muyinda Mande addresses officials and media at the launch of University’s Silver Jubilee celebrations at Nkumba University. (PHOTO/SARAH)

ENTEBBE – Nkumba University’s Vice-Chancellor, Prof. Wilson Muyinda Mande has urged the government to reduce taxes imposed on private institutions of learning.

Prof.Muyinda made these remarks during the launch of the University’s Silver Jubilee celebrations at Nkumba University.

Nkumba University is celebrating its silver-jubilee marking a quarter century of the University’s existence.

According to Prof Muyinda, the institution only funded by money from parents who also pay in installments which affects the pace at which the University operates.

It is against this background therefore that the Vice Chancellor of Nkumba University called upon the government to reduce on the high taxes that he says are imposed on private universities since they don’t get any assistance from the government.

Buganda’s Minister Waggwa Nsibirwa who represented the Katikiro (Prime Minister) of Buganda Charles Peter Mayiga says that existing for 25 years as a private institution is a big milestone because it is not easy to run a private institution for over 20 years without any assistance from the government.

Minister Waggwa Nsibirwa also extolled Nkumba University students for their good discipline which he says has pleased his Majesty the Kabaka of Buganda Ronald Muwenda Mutebi (II) who will celebrate his 26th coronation anniversary at Nkumba University Main campus based in Entebbe.

He urged Nkumba University to cooperate with the Kingdom of Buganda in preparation for the 26th coronation anniversary of Kabaka Mutebi that will be celebrated on July 31, 2019.

According to David Christopher Kasasa, the Dean of students, Nkumba started way back in 1952 as a kindergarten then evolved into a primary school to a secondary school which then graduated into the college of Commerce and finally acquired university status in 1994.

He adds that Nkumba is one of the 10 chartered universities in Uganda and he also thanked parents who invest in their children’s education noting that some parents are not in such a privileged position to educate their children up to university level.

The main celebrations to mark Nkumba University’s silver jubilee celebrations slated for  September 31 2019.
